element-ui sortable
时间: 2023-08-27 19:06:08 浏览: 184
element-ui sortable是一个用于表格排序的功能。在使用element-ui的el-table组件时,可以通过在el-table-column中添加sortable="custom"来启用自定义排序功能。[1]为了实现自定义排序,需要在methods中添加两个方法。changeTableSort_3方法用于处理表格排序的逻辑,根据传入的column参数来确定排序的字段和排序方式。getForSort方法用于比较两个值并返回排序结果。如果值是字符串,则使用localeCompare方法进行汉字排序,如果值是数字,则直接进行数字排序。[2]最后,在el-table中通过@sort-change事件绑定changeTableSort_3方法来实现排序功能。[3]
相关问题
element-plus Sortable
element-plus 是一个基于 Vue.js 的 UI 组件库,提供了丰富的组件和样式,可以帮助开发者快速构建界面。而 Sortable 是 element-plus 中的一个组件,提供了可拖拽排序的功能,常用于列表排序等场景。通过 Sortable,用户可以通过拖拽的方式调整列表中各个元素的位置,从而实现自定义的排序效果。
columnArray element-ui
columnArray是element-ui中的一个属性,用于定义表格的列信息。它可以包含多个对象,每个对象表示一列的配置。每个对象可以包含属性如下:
- label: 列的标题
- prop: 列数据在数据项中的字段名
- width: 列的宽度
- align: 列的对齐方式
- sortable: 是否可排序
- ...(其他属性根据需要添加)
通过配置columnArray,可以实现对表格列的定义和显示。\[3\]
#### 引用[.reference_title]
- *1* *2* *3* [组件封装:Vue + elementUi 通过excel文件实现 “ 批量导入 ” 表单数据,生成对应新增信息 >](https://blog.csdn.net/MrWen2395772383/article/details/130623987)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control_2,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文